Transaction

d28ebb4fc84cedeee8977aedf2836e907caa3b567dcad6919c9b73a9cec0b7e1
39,976 confirmations
Timestamp
1747852139
Block897,729
Fee876 sats
Fee rate4.21 sats/vB
view on mempool.space

Inputs & Outputs